How to Get to Providenciales

Plane

When flying to Providenciales, you’ll arrive at Providenciales (PLS), which is located 2 km from the city center. Airlines that fly from the United States to Providenciales include American Airlines, Delta and GOL. The shortest flight to Providenciales from the United States departs from New York and takes around 5h 31m.

Renting a car in Providenciales

Renting a car in Providenciales costs $65 per day, on average, or $323 if you want to rent if for 5 days. Sixt, Thrifty and Hertz are the agencies with the best reviews in the city. The most popular location to rent a car in Providenciales is the Priceless branch at South Dock Road, which is 3 km from the city center.

You’re likely to save money by renting your car at the airport: locations in the city are, on average, 2% more expensive than at Providenciales.

The most frequently booked car type in Providenciales is Economy (Honda Fit or similar). If you’re looking to save money, though, keep in mind that Mini rental cars (Hyundai i10 or similar) are, on average, 63% cheaper than other rental car types in the city.
